Output d1d21cbf556f37adaea0488c06bddf2571272bac8e7d40fb95ee4e18ca3bf8fa:7

value
19387896
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a402b58c289bf5de532779879b23f68cc82d59f7 OP_EQUAL
address
3GeDzEtrDJgGqPsww3ZEqpdYJYXPmDtXid
transaction
d1d21cbf556f37adaea0488c06bddf2571272bac8e7d40fb95ee4e18ca3bf8fa
spent
true